If you’re shopping for a new truck, chances are you want a vehicle that can tow and haul with ease. The Chevy trucks are built to do just that. How much can Chevy trucks tow? About 7,700 pounds to 36,000 pounds. Part of the reason why Chevy trucks are renowned for their towing capabilities is that they come with formidable engines.
